Checklist
- Verify that artwork matches the approved compliance template.
- Retain one sealed sample carton from every batch for reference.
- Keep certificates current and filed against the exact model name.
- Request batch photographs and a packing list prior to shipment.
- Confirm the exact configuration in writing before the deposit is paid.
- Agree in advance who pays for return freight on a defect claim.

Frequently asked questions
What defect rate is acceptable for Twista Lite?
Industry practice works to a low single digit per thousand, with dead on arrival units replaced.
Is documentation provided for customs?
Commercial invoice, packing list and the relevant certificates are supplied; the importer's broker handles the declaration.
How quickly can a repeat order be produced?
For established configurations production typically runs two to four weeks, with transit on top depending on the chosen method.
Do you support long term supply agreements?
Yes, rolling agreements with defined review points work better for both sides than rigid annual commitments.
